Flagstone Sealing in Alpharetta, GA
Flagstone sealing services involve applying a protective coating to flagstone surfaces to enhance their durability and appearance. This service is commonly requested for outdoor projects such as patios, walkways, driveways, and garden paths, helping to prevent water penetration, staining, and the growth of moss or algae. Homeowners often seek this treatment to preserve the natural look of their flagstone while extending its lifespan and maintaining its aesthetic appeal through various weather conditions.
Property owners considering flagstone sealing should understand that the process typically involves cleaning the surface thoroughly before applying the sealant. It’s important to choose the right type of sealer based on the specific project and flagstone material. Additionally, homeowners usually want to know about the recommended maintenance and reapplication intervals to keep their surfaces protected over time. Proper sealing can significantly enhance the longevity and visual appeal of outdoor flagstone features.

Flagstone Sealing Questions
What is flagstone sealing? Flagstone sealing involves applying a protective coating to the surface of flagstone to prevent stains, moisture damage, and wear over time.
Why should flagstone be sealed? Sealing helps preserve the appearance of flagstone, extends its lifespan, and makes cleaning easier by preventing dirt and spills from penetrating the surface.
What types of projects benefit from flagstone sealing? Driveways, walkways, patios, and outdoor entertainment areas made of flagstone are common projects that benefit from sealing services.
How often should flagstone be resealed? Resealing is typically recommended every few years to maintain protection and appearance, depending on exposure and usage.
